Georgia Pacific is seeking a Lead Software Engineer-AI to join our team! This hands-on technical leadership role is responsible for designing, building, and operating AI-powered applications, primarily computer vision solutions, that are deployed across more than 100 manufacturing facilities and directly support critical operational outcomes. The successful applicant will have excellent analytical, troubleshooting, and organizational skills and will report to our CV Senior IT Delivery Manager.
Our Team
This team creates sustainable value and competitive advantage by leveraging advanced analytics, AI, and actionable insights across the enterprise, with a strong focus on manufacturing outcomes and future-forward innovation. The role works closely with data scientists, product partners, and manufacturing teams to deliver scalable, real-world AI solutions.
What You Will Do
- Lead the development, deployment, and operation of AI applications that support manufacturing operations across more than 100 facilities
- Provide technical leadership and architectural guidance for cloud and edge-based AI solutions, deployed in Kubernetes/EKS environments
- Partner with data scientists, engineers, and product managers to deliver new AI products and enhance existing capabilities
- Develop high-quality, production-ready code using modern AI, data, and analytics technologies
- Mentor and coach engineers through design reviews, code reviews, and hands-on technical leadership
- Drive continuous improvement by addressing technical debt and establishing best practices for system design, reliability, performance, and scalability
- Invest in continuous learning while fostering the technical growth and development of the team
Who You Are (Basic Qualifications)
- 6+ years of software engineering experience building and operating distributed systems, including technical design and delivery responsibilities
- Experience leading technical design, architecture decisions, or software delivery teams
- Experience developing, deploying, or supporting machine learning, computer vision, AI, or data-driven applications
- Professional experience in Python, SQL, Docker, and Bash scripting
- Experience building and deploying containerized applications using Kubernetes (EKS) and/or AWS ECS
- Experience with AWS services such as Lambda, EC2, ECS, EKS, S3, and IAM
- Experience with data streaming technologies such as Kafka, NATS, MQTT, or similar platforms
- Experience using Infrastructure-as-Code tools such as Terraform and Helm
- Knowledge of data structures, algorithms, and system design
What Will Put You Ahead
- Experience with edge computing architecture and hybrid cloud deployments
- Bachelor's or Master's degree in computer science, engineering, or a related field
- Experience deploying and operating applications on edge devices
- Familiarity with monitoring and logging tools such as Prometheus, Grafana, or Splunk

Senior AI Software Engineer Jobs in Atlanta: Frequently Asked Questions
How do I get a senior ai software engineer job in Atlanta?
Atlanta's strongest hiring comes from fintech companies along the Buckhead corridor, enterprise software firms in Midtown, and health-tech employers near the Emory and CDC research clusters. Candidates with hands-on experience building and deploying large language models or ML pipelines get the most traction here. Networking through Atlanta Tech Village events and Georgia Tech alumni channels also gives local candidates a real edge over remote applicants.

Are there remote senior ai software engineer jobs in Atlanta?
Yes, and senior ai software engineering is one of the more remote-compatible engineering roles because the core work involves model development, code review, and architecture rather than on-site hardware. About 93% of senior ai software engineer openings tied to Atlanta are remote or hybrid as of August 2026, with hybrid arrangements most common at fintech and enterprise software employers headquartered in Midtown or Buckhead who still want periodic in-person collaboration.
How can I get a senior ai software engineer job in Atlanta with little or no experience?
The most realistic entry path in Atlanta is targeting mid-level machine learning engineer or AI engineer roles at the city's fintech and healthtech startups, where smaller teams cross-train engineers into senior responsibilities quickly. Georgia Tech's professional master's programs and Atlanta-based bootcamp graduates are commonly recruited by local companies for associate AI roles that ladder toward senior positions. Building a public portfolio of deployed ML projects gives Atlanta hiring managers something concrete to evaluate before an interview.
